14:22 — Coldvault archiver (Brimley cluster) began moving stale buckets to glacier tier. 14:31 — lifecycle policy misfired, archiving two active buckets. 14:40 — reads failing for the Pemberton ingest job. 14:55 — restore initiated; policy rolled back. 15:20 — all buckets verified. Root-cause build identified; the offending artifact is referenced below.

build token for tajeg-bajep: htk14_409ba9df6b8acb

## Reviewing pagination PRs

Welcome! Our public REST API (the Skimmer API) uses cursor pagination everywhere — reject any PR reintroducing offsets. Check that cursors are opaque, base64-encoded, and never leak row IDs. Also verify the response envelope includes `nextCursor`. Merged changes get bundled and signed before release; the bundle must be signed with the key below.

deploy key for tajop-fajeg: bky3_SSV

Runbook: Pennywhistle notification fan-out backpressure. When the fan-out workers fall behind, the outbox table balloons and delivery latency spikes — you'll see it first in the Dovetail queue-depth graph. Don't just scale workers; check whether a single noisy tenant is flooding the topic, and throttle them via the tenant config first. If you do scale, bump FANOUT_WORKERS in the deploy env, redeploy, and watch for drain within ten minutes. The workers authenticate to the broker with a credential set on the next line of the env file.

env line for tagaf-yahif: LEDGER_TOKEN29=a7e22fd0ee7d43436e62c1c3439fb

Context: Ardenfell line margins slipped three points over two quarters. Drivers: input steel costs, aggressive discounting at the Westmoor branch, and a stale price book. Proposal: uplift list prices four percent, tighten discount authority to regional level, sunset the two lowest-margin SKUs. Risk: volume loss at Halverton accounts, estimated under two percent. Decision requested at Thursday's review. Modelling assumptions are in the appendix pack. The commercial reasoning leadership wants kept close is noted directly below.

board note of tajop-yajof: The finance team signed off on a budget of $77.6 million for Project Pramir.